Visiting the Key West Lighthouse and Keeper’s Quarters Museum is a must for those interested in historical sites. The lighthouse was built in 1846 and is one of the oldest standing structures in Key West. The museum displays historical artifacts, photographs, and documents related to the lighthouse and its history.

For those interested in nature, the Key West Wildlife Center offers a unique opportunity to explore the island’s wildlife. Visitors can take a guided tour of the wildlife sanctuary, home to endangered species of birds, reptiles, and mammals.

Smathers Beach

Smathers Beach

Smathers Beach is a stand out among Key West beaches. It’s a long, narrow, palm-lined strip of white sand running along Roosevelt Boulevard (State Road A1A) on the south shore of the island. South Beach

South Beach

A 200-foot-long pocket beach tucked away at the lower end of Duval Street, South Beach is bounded by the back wall of a resort development on the east end and the South Beach Pier on the west.
